It is easy to establish a HD tuner in your PC. You can set the available PCI card in the motherboard itself. This is not the case of Laptop.

How to use HD in Laptop?

We can use the USB 2.0 technique for that purpose. USB 2.0 is present in almost all laptops. You can also record the HD video and watch at a later time. This is termed as digital video recording or Tivo-ing.

You can use OnAir GT

OnAir GT is an ash-tray sized HD tuner which can be connected to the laptop directly. OnAir GT makes use of two recent developments.

1. All modern laptops come with HD supporting monitors.

2. Air is getting filled with HDTV signals.

For enabling OnAir GT on my laptop, I downloaded software for supporting the device. Then i connected my HD device to USB 2.0. I was able to watch more than 15 stations. This number depends on the availability of signals and varies from place to place.
